Catch these shows at the club - -

 Wednesdays at 7:45 - Caravan - RAW - hosted by Stephen Holthouser.  Raw & uncensored.  $5.00.

Thursdays at 10:00 - The List,  Admission - $2.00.  

Sundays at 5:30 - The Late, Late Breakfast Show - Hosted by Jerry Costello.   Admission is FREE

First Mondays - Derby City Magic  /  Third Mondays - Don Krekel & His 17-Piece Jazz Orchestra

2nd & 4th Fridays at 10:00pm - Streatway Entertainment

    J. Scott Homan was born in Muscle Shoals, Alabama, and grew up throughout the south giving him a unique sense of humor and poor diction. An earthy perspective, quirky wit and modest charm make J. Scott Homan ideally suited for comedy and/or snake-charming. Talents which should serve him exceedingly well in what is expected to be a long and illustrious career in entertainment.

    Comedian Brett Leake stands apart - or at least sits apart - from his peers. In his youth, the Virginia native was diagnosed with muscular dystrophy. But he pushed the disability aside and has become a successful comic, gaining national recognition on The Tonight Show with Jay Leno, Entertainment Tonight, and the American Comedy Awards.
